Kaczynski: There are signs that the conflict between Russia and Ukraine might end with a compromise

The conflict in Ukraine might end with a certain compromise, rather than a final settlement, and this, unfortunately, will mean that new dangers may soon appear, said Jaroslaw Kaczynski, leader of Poland's ruling Law and Justice party.

WARSAW (Realist English). The leader of Poland’s ruling Law and Justice party, Jaroslaw Kaczynski, said there were signs that the conflict on the territory of the former Ukraine might end with a certain compromise, rather than a final settlement, and this would be a source of danger in the future.

“Today, we do not know how the war in Ukraine could end. There are signs that it might end with a certain compromise, rather than a final settlement, and this, unfortunately, will mean that new dangers might soon appear. We do not want such a decision,” the РАР newspaper quotes him as saying.

Poland fully supports the Kiev regime in the confrontation with Russia, but not everything depends on us, the Polish politician added.

According to Kaczynski, the Ukrainian conflict indicates that “the army today must be adequately numerous and at the same time adequately armed.”

“In various aspects, both in terms of fire capabilities, the ability to repel an air attack, and — this is especially important today on the Ukrainian front — offensive capabilities.”

The leader of the ruling party of Poland also stated the need to “bring the Polish army to a state in which it will have all these capabilities in full: it will be able to defend itself, to counterattack — because we don’t want to attack anyone first — it will be able to carry out everything related to actions that ultimately lead to victory in the war. We must build a victorious army.”
